Digital Construction: Exploring the World of BIM and 3D Modeling

The construction industry is undergoing a significant transformation, driven by the adoption of cutting-edge technologies like Building Information Modeling (BIM) and 3D modeling. These powerful tools are revolutionizing the way we design, construct, and manage buildings, leading to increased efficiency, accuracy, and sustainability. BIM empowers professionals to create a comprehensive digital representation of a project, encompassing all aspects from more info design to demolition. This virtual model serves as a central platform for collaboration, allowing architects, engineers, contractors, and clients to interpret the project in a shared realm. 3D modeling complements BIM by providing highly detailed representations of building components, enabling stakeholders to review designs with greater clarity.

  • Additionally, 3D modeling facilitates clash detection, identifying potential disagreements between different design elements before construction begins. This proactive approach minimizes costly revisions and delays, ensuring a smoother and more efficient construction process.
  • As a result, BIM and 3D modeling are transforming the industry by fostering collaboration, improving accuracy, reducing waste, and ultimately improving project outcomes.

Architectural Model Building: Techniques and Trends

Architectural model building is a intriguing craft that blends artistry and precision. Skilled architects and model makers employ various techniques to construct miniature representations of buildings, ranging from simple dwellings to complex structures. Traditional methods often involve balsa wood, along with utensils such as scalpels for cutting and glue for bonding. Modern model building has embraced innovative technologies, including 3D printing and computer-aided design (CAD), enabling the creation of highly detailed and accurate models.

  • A burgeoning trend in architectural model building is the integration of interactive elements. Models are now often equipped with LED lights to showcase the interplay of luminosity and architecture, or mechanisms that allow for animation, creating truly captivating experiences.
  • Another notable trend is the focus on environmental responsibility in model construction. Model makers are increasingly using repurposed elements and biodegradable materials to minimize their environmental impact.
